GC Softball Splits Home Opener with Lynchburg

The Pride softball team split with Lynchburg on Friday afternoon, winning game one 10-8 before dropping game two 9-3. Greensboro would have to rally in game one after falling behind by six runs in the top of the first.

Greensboro would strike with three runs in the bottom of the first. Alex Wickham would start the season off with a double. Jackie Nicholson plated Wickham on an RBI single for the first run of the season. Sarah Connolly scored Nicholson with a single. Sarah Tompkins then doubled in Freeman to cut the gap to 6-3.

The Pride would add another run in the third on a double by Reihle Kash. However the Hornets would respond with a run in the fourth.

Greensboro would make a run of its own in the fourth, scoring four runs to take an 8-7. Dawn Harris started the frame off with a single. Chelsea Brewer scored Shelby Drummonds on a RBI single. A Taylor Freeman walk tied the game for The Pride. Kash plated Brewer for the first lead of the season and Sarah Connolly sacrifice fly would be the final run of the inning.

Greensboro would keep adding to its lead in the fifth and sixth innings on a fielder’s choice by Brewer and single by Drummonds down the stretch to help seal the win.

In game one Kash led The Pride with three hits. Five other Pride players had two hits. Greensboro outhit Lynchburg 16-8. Hannah Pennell got her first win of the season going 3.1 innings, while giving up two hits and one run.

In game two, The Pride would fall behind by two runs in the first two innings. Freeman would get Greensboro on the board in the bottom of the second with a home run to left center field. Connolly would tie the game with an RBI single, plating Nicholson.

Lynchburg would add five runs in the fifth and another in the sixth to grab a 7-2 lead. Greensboro would add the final run of the game in the seventh on a double by Wickham scoring Kierstin Mckenna.

The Pride were led by Wickham with two hits in the defeat. Nicholson, Freeman, and Connolly each had one hit apiece.
